A Group of Four Blue and White Painted Delft Bowls
18th-19th century, the first has a red-brown painted rim, molded body (3 1/4 x 1 in.) (break and hairline with staple repair); a simply decorated footed bowl, probably De Metale Pot (3 1/2 x 9 1/4 in.) (6 in. area of break and repair); a smaller footed bowl (rim chips and hairlines); a jelly mold (1 1/2 x 8 1/2 in.) (rim chips especially to underside).
The Caroline Faison Antiques Collection, Greensboro, North Carolina
